SSL证书的功能不是简单的“加密”,SSL证书利用建立公钥基础设施来实现三大核心功能,数据加密传输、服务器身份验证和数据完整性保证。
当用户在浏览器地址栏看到锁形图标时,背后是一系列复杂的技术握手过程。SSL证书首先验证服务器身份,确保用户连接的是真实的银行网站而非钓鱼网站。这一过程通过证书颁发机构的信任链实现,浏览器内置了信任的根证书列表,可自动验证服务器证书的合法性。
完成身份验证后,SSL/TLS协议会建立加密通信通道。通过非对称加密算法(如RSA、ECC)交换会话密钥,然后使用对称加密算法(如AES)加密实际传输的数据。这种混合加密机制既保证了安全性,又兼顾了性能效率。
此外,SSL证书还提供数据完整性验证功能。通过消息认证码确保数据在传输过程中未被篡改,这是通过哈希函数和数字签名实现的。
现代SSL证书的功能已延伸到SEO优化和用户体验层面。自2014年起,谷歌明确将HTTPS作为搜索排名因素;主流浏览器如Chrome和Firefox会对非HTTPS网站标记为“不安全”,显著影响用户信任度。
SSL证书价格体系:从免费到专业的全光谱
SSL证书市场形成了多层次的价格体系,不同验证级别对应不同价格区间和适用场景:
| 证书类型 | 价格范围(年) | 验证方式 | 适用场景 | 签发速度 |
| DV证书(域名验证) | 0-100元 | 域名所有权验证 | 个人博客、测试环境 | 几分钟-几小时 |
| OV证书(组织验证) | 500-2000元 | 企业/组织真实性验证 | 企业官网、内部系统 | 1-3个工作日 |
| EV证书(扩展验证) | 1500-5000元 | 严格的企业法律身份验证 | 金融、电商等高安全要求网站 | 3-7个工作日 |
| 通配符证书 | 800-5000元 | 根据验证级别定价 | 多子域名网站 | 同对应验证级别 |
| 多域名证书 | 1000-8000元 | 根据验证级别定价 | 拥有多个独立域名的企业 | 同对应验证级别 |
值得注意的是,免费DV证书(如Let's Encrypt)已经改变了市场格局。这类证书通过自动化验证提供基础的加密功能,适用于个人网站和小型项目。然而,它们通常缺乏商业保障,不支持更高级的验证功能,自动化续期也可能因配置问题失败。
对于企业级应用,OV和EV证书提供更全面的保障。除了加密功能外,这些证书展示的企业身份信息增加了客户信任。价格差异主要源于验证成本、保险额度和技术支持服务的不同。一些高端EV证书提供高达175万美元的安全保障,这在发生安全事件时可提供财务补偿。
证书选择的关键考量因素
选择SSL证书时,加密算法和密钥长度是技术核心。目前RSA 2048位仍是主流,但ECC算法在提供相同安全等级的同时,密钥更短、性能更高。随着量子计算的发展,后量子加密算法也将逐渐成为考量因素。
证书兼容性直接影响用户体验。优质证书应确保在99%以上的浏览器和设备中无警告显示,包括旧版系统和移动设备。这取决于根证书是否被广泛信任,主流CA机构通常维护多个根证书以适应不同环境。
证书有效期正在缩短,行业趋势已从几年缩短至398天(约13个月)。这增加了管理负担,但也提高了安全性,减少长期被盗用证书的风险。因此,自动化管理工具的价值日益凸显。
技术支持和服务等级协议也是企业选择的重要因素。企业级证书通常包含24/7技术支持、安装协助和问题排查服务,这些隐性价值反映在价格差异中。
SSL证书部署的实践指南
部署SSL证书不仅是技术安装,更是一套系统化的安全实践:
1. 证书链完整性:部署时必须包含中间证书,否则部分浏览器会显示错误。完整的证书链应包含:服务器证书 → 中间证书 → 根证书(浏览器内置)
2. 加密协议配置:应禁用不安全的SSLv2和SSLv3,使用TLS 1.2或更高版本。同时配置前向保密,确保即使服务器私钥泄露,历史通信也不会被解密
3. 混合内容处理:常见问题是网站部分资源仍通过HTTP加载,这会使安全指示器失效。现代浏览器会阻止这些“混合内容”,需要通过内容安全策略等技术确保全站HTTPS
4. 性能优化:启用OCSP装订可大幅减少证书验证延迟,避免浏览器单独查询证书状态。同时配置HSTS可强制浏览器始终使用HTTPS,防止降级攻击
5. 监控与续期:证书过期是常见问题。应建立监控机制,在证书到期前提醒更新。自动化工具如Certbot可简化续期流程,但需确保配置正确
6. 多域名管理:对于大型组织,管理多个证书可能复杂。考虑使用通配符证书或多域名证书可简化管理,但需权衡安全风险
未来趋势与行业演进
SSL证书行业正在经历深刻变革。随着自动证书管理环境的普及,证书获取和更新的自动化程度将大幅提高。Let's Encrypt等免费CA已经证明自动化证书颁发的可行性,这正推动整个行业向更灵活、低成本的方向发展。
证书透明度已成为重要标准。谷歌等公司要求所有公开信任的SSL证书必须记录在公开日志中,这使得恶意或错误颁发的证书更容易被发现和撤销。
后量子加密是未来发展重点。虽然量子计算机对现有加密体系的威胁尚需时日,但NIST已经着手标准化后量子加密算法,未来SSL证书将逐步集成这些新算法。
零信任架构的兴起也影响着SSL证书的角色。在这种架构中,每个请求都需要验证,SSL证书作为身份验证的基础组件,其重要性进一步提升,但使用方式可能更加动态和精细。
实践建议:如何制定SSL证书策略
对于个人和小型企业,免费DV证书是良好起点。Let's Encrypt等免费选项提供足够的安全保障,可通过自动化工具降低管理负担。重点是确保续期机制可靠,避免证书过期导致服务中断。
中小企业应考虑OV证书提供的额外信任价值。显示公司名称而不仅仅是域名,可增强客户信心。如果网站涉及多个子域名,通配符证书可能是成本效益较高的选择。
大型企业和金融机构应优先考虑EV证书和多域名证书。除了最高级别的验证,这些证书通常包含更高的保险额度和优先技术支持。对于这类组织,建立集中化证书管理系统至关重要,可追踪所有证书的状态、到期时间和部署位置。
无论规模大小,都应建立定期审计机制,检查证书配置是否遵循最佳实践,包括密钥强度、协议支持和扩展功能。使用SSL测试工具可发现潜在问题,如不安全的密码套件或配置错误。
结语
SSL证书已经从可选的安全增强转变为现代网络通信的基础组件。其核心价值不仅在于加密数据,更在于建立可信的数字身份和确保数据完整性。随着技术演进,SSL证书的获取成本降低,但正确部署和管理的重要性却日益增加。
在免费和商业证书之间做出选择时,企业应基于自身的安全需求、技术能力和用户期望进行权衡。理解SSL证书的技术细节和行业趋势,将帮助组织制定合理的证书策略,在保障安全的同时优化成本和用户体验。
相关内容
